    Introduction Exact Audio Copy is a so called audio grabber for audio CDs using standard CD and DVD-ROM drives. The main differences between EAC and most other audio grabbers are : Advertisement / Anzeige It is free (for non-commercial purposes) It works with a technology, which reads audio CDs almost perfectly.

    This discussion. Message User. 1,017 posts. 12-27-2016 11:09pm. Edit. Delete. As far as I know, EAC does not support metadata id tags for .wav files. You have to compress the rip into .flac. If you want to use metadata in.wav, you can use Media Monkey to fill in the data fields manually after ripping with EAC.

    EAC is “Exact Audio Copy”. It will help you to copy (extract) audio tracks, or even parts of them, to the harddisk. In newer versions it also includes some audio CD writing routines and a small audio editor. Why should I use EAC, instead of AudioGrabber, WinDAC, etc.? EAC features some special read modes, known as “Secure Modes”.

    Exact Audio Copy V1.6 (including CDRDAO and Flac packages) last changed on 11.11.20 EAC (from 1.0b2 on) can make use of a plugin that accesses the professional GD3 database that provides CD metadata like track titles and cover images. You can test drive the plugin by selecting the GD3 provider in the main window using the metadata drop-down button.

    Ok, when you ripp you tracks, one of the things the ripper will do is send a query for the CD you are ripping to an online database which contains info on that CD. When they have worked out which CD it is, the ripper automatically adds the relevent info from the database (freeDB for example) to the tags for each file.
